## **UPDATED FEASIBILITY WITH CLINICAL DATA**

### **TIER 1 TARGETS - IMMEDIATE COMMERCIAL VIABILITY**

#### **1. NAD+ Salvage Pathway (NAMPT/CD38) - HIGHEST PRIORITY**

**Clinical Validation:**
- **NCT04430517**: McLean Hospital studying NR in MCI/mild AD (n=50, active)
- **NCT05617508**: Completed Phase 2 dose optimization (n=80, up to 3g daily)
- **NCT05040321**: Brigham & Women's testing MIB-626 BBB penetration
- **NCT07278492**: MIB-626 in Down syndrome (Alzheimer's model)

**Competitive Landscape:**
- **ChromaDex Corp**: NIAGEN® (NR supplement) - $100M+ revenue
- **Elysium Health**: BASIS (NAD+ precursors) - consumer market
- **Metro International Biotech**: Clinical-grade NMN development
- **MetroBiotech**: Advanced NAD+ therapeutics

**Investment Thesis:** 
- Strong clinical precedent with 4+ active trials
- Proven CNS penetration (MIB-626 data)
- Multiple chemical approaches (NR, NMN, activators)
- **Immediate opportunity**: Partner with existing players or develop next-gen formulations

**Timeline/Investment:** 4-7 years, $200-500M (fast-follower strategy)

#### **2. mTOR Pathway Repurposing - STRONG SECOND**

**Clinical Validation:**
- **NCT04629495**: UT San Antonio Phase 2 rapamycin in MCI/AD (n=40, recruiting)
- **NCT04200911**: Completed proof-of-concept CNS penetration study
- **NCT06022068**: Karolinska Institute PET imaging study completed

**Competitive Assessment:**
- **University of Texas**: Leading academic effort (rapamycin repurposing)
- **Karolinska Institute**: European clinical development
- **No major pharma investment yet** - opportunity exists

**Investment Thesis:**
- FDA-approved drug (de-risked safety profile)
- Proven CNS activity in ongoing trials
- Repurposing advantage reduces development costs
- **Market gap**: No major pharma player committed

**Timeline/Investment:** 5-8 years, $300-600M (repurposing advantage)

### **TIER 2 TARGETS - MEDIUM-TERM OPPORTUNITIES**

#### **3. P2Y12 Modulation - UNDEREXPLORED CNS APPLICATION**

**Clinical Reality Check:**
- **NCT06714526**: Only CNS-related trial (stroke prevention, not AD)
- **No AD-specific P2Y12 trials identified**
- Clopidogrel has extensive cardiovascular safety data

**Competitive Gap:**
- Virgin territory for neurodegeneration
- Established safety profile from cardiology use
- **Need**: CNS-penetrant positive allosteric modulators

**Investment Thesis:**
- Large unmet medical need
- Proven target class with known pharmacology
- Requires novel chemistry for CNS application
- **Risk**: Bleeding safety concerns may limit dosing

**Timeline/Investment:** 8-12 years, $800M-1.2B (novel chemistry required)
